A word of advice though buddy. Being an ex-engineer I make racks for my bikes, and have done for years. You really need to connect the front of the rack to the grab handle by some means, or the arms at the last angle welded will fracture due to metal fatigue as the box bounces up and down when you ride. Just ride behind another bike with a box on, and watch the bugger bounce, then you'll see why!! Best of luck with it, and good job!!
